Sorry to disappoint you but it is not a 'Wellington' nor is it a 'Wellent' but it's a WELLBENT. Along with TRUBENT these were cheapo basket pipes that sold aplenty in the 1970's.
I actually have one very similar to yours, gifted by a pal and it's a surprisingly good smoker.

"Who Made That Pipe" has Hollco international as the maker (or importer) of the Wellbent pipe.
Pipedia's entry on Hollco is ----> Here
This is after a few Google searches, so hopefully it's correct.
